Oneness pentecostalism also known as apostolic, jesus name pentecostalism, or jesus only movement is a movement within the christian family of churches known as pentecostalism. One of the bestknown japanese artists of the international scene, mariko mori, born in 1967 in tokyo, envisions fantastical worlds and beings in spectacular photographs and videosfrequently casting herself amid these scenarios as a bjorkesque avatar in biomorphic and technological symbiosis. Mariko moris diverse work, which has included video and photography, works on paper, sound, sculpture, and largescale installations, explores the intersection between art and science, antiquity and modernity, and east and west.
